It sounds as though you do not have a correct entry in the EXE.xml file.
That would be the case if you moved the AI Carriers folder
manually.
Look in the folder that contains your FSX.cfg file and find the
file "EXE.XML".
You can open/edit it with a text editor.
It should contain an entry for AI Carriers with the correct path
to the AI Carriers fiolder.
Here is my file.
The line to inspect is the "Path" statement. ANother member here just went through the very same situation. I helped him troubleshoot
the installation in both his XP and Win7 systems. We checked everything. The EXE.XML was
correct. All paths were correct. FS.CFG had the proper entry in the "Trusted" section.
It came down to reinstalling an earlier version of Java.
I suggest you go to the Java home page and run the Java test there to see if it is working
OK on your system. Go here:
http://www.java.com/en/download/help/testvm.xml
If you do not get a Java screen stating "Your Java is working"
then you have the same problem he had. He had the most recent
version of Java installed but it failed to work for some reason.
Only after uninstalling that version and installing an earlier version
was he able to get aicarriers to appear in the menu.

FSX doesn't allow for NAVAIDS to be attached to moving objects, i.e. ships. The only way to do it is using a custom gauge that finds the ship and works out the maths, there is an updated HUD gauge for the default F/A-18 that does this, do a quick search through this forum. It'll probably work in the Goshawk as well but I haven't tried.
